> Hello all,
> I have been a fan of Mplayer for a long time now.
> However, i am facing problems installing mplayer in Ubuntu.
> Whenever i select the package mplayer-custom in synapitc, it gives me
> the following errors:
> mplayer-custom:
>  Depends: libavcodec2 but it is not going to be installed
>  Depends: libpostproc0 but it is not going to be installed
>  Depends: libxvidcore4 but it is not going to be installed
> 
> It also says"you are going to install software that can't be
> autheticated". 
> How do i install mplayer then?
> Is it ok to download and compile the source myself? (Will it break
> something?)
> Please help
> Manish Chakravarty

Just a guess, but I suspect you are using third-party repositories like Marillat or similar. Mplayer is available from multiverse in Hoary. I've seen this kind of conflict occur with repos that are out of synch with Ubuntu - currently that's the case with Marillat at least.

If you have such repositories, I suggest you comment them out, enable multiverse, do a

sudo apt-get update

and try installing mplayer again.
